HYPER JAPAN is the largest exhibition celebrating Japanese culture to be held in the UK. Organized by Cross Media Ltd., it was first held in London 2010. Centred on Japanese cuisine and popular culture such as gaming, manga, anime and music, the event introduces a wide range of Japanese culture, encompassing technology, fashion, traditional crafts.
Having undertaken the difficult decision to postpone the Festival due to the spread of COVID-19, HYPER JAPAN is providing exclusive online content straight from Japan, including webinars, entertainment and shopping.

1. Meet and Greet. Introduction to origami types.
2. Introduction to the Japanese Kusudama flowerball. Its history and making the first flower. 
3. Making a beautiful flowerball, 12 flowers in total each made from 5 petals. 5. Detailed instructions to be given.
4. Completing the flowerball and decorating them beautifully. Tips on presentation. 
5. Q&A and more information about how you can make Kusudama flowers for many different seasons and decorative purposes.
